<br>Because players are incredibly creative, they will always find unintended synergies that make certain cards overwhelmingly powerful.<br>
|
||||||
|
<br>To combat this, developers regularly release balance patches, tweaking the damage, health, or speed of specific units.<br>
|
||||||
|
How Developers Balance
|
||||||
|
<br>A nerf usually involves slightly reducing the unit's hitpoints, decreasing its attack speed, or increasing its mana cost.<br>
|
||||||
|
<br>A slight increase in range or damage can instantly transform a forgotten, useless troop into the centerpiece of a new meta deck.<br>
